The present petition seeks issuance of a writ of Mandamus directing the District Magistrate (Shahdara) and Sub-Divisional Magistrate (Shahdara) to enforce recoveries in terms of the Recovery Certificate issued in favour of Petitioners.
2.
Mr. Vidur Kamra, counsel for Petitioner, submits that although the Petitioners have been following up with the concerned authorities, no action has been taken. However, apart from an averment to this effect, the petition is bereft of any document to demonstrate that the Petitioners have attempted to make a representation to the concerned Magistrate. 3.
It is a settled law that a Mandamus cannot be issued to an authority without the petitioner first making an effort to approach the said authority in the first instance to address their grievance. mechanism and framework is already in place for execution of recovery certificate(s), the Court fails to understand how the present petition is maintainable. In light of the above, the Court is not inclined to entertain the present petition.
4.
The petition is accordingly dismissed.
5.
It is however clarified that the Petitioners shall be at liberty to approach the concerned Magistrate for execution of the Recovery Certificates which are subject matter of the present petition.
